How the relatives of poor Jack got fed up, living in his house, interfering with his personal life, and when he started talking about marriage and the associated need to evict his relatives, they made a scandal for him, accusing him of wanting to kick his relatives out onto the street, but only at hand Jack was hit by a knife, and there was peace in the house for two whole weeks. First published: Weird Tales magazine, May 1946.
